fre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內(nèi)容

基于rs485總線的遠(yuǎn)程監(jiān)測(cè)實(shí)時(shí)溫度系統(tǒng)畢業(yè)論文-在線瀏覽

2025-07-24 22:44本頁(yè)面
  

【正文】 、樓宇等領(lǐng)域使用。RS485 串口通信實(shí)現(xiàn)了主機(jī)對(duì)從機(jī)的監(jiān)控和控制。在此基礎(chǔ)上設(shè)計(jì)了一套完整的遠(yuǎn)程溫度監(jiān)控系統(tǒng),每個(gè)從機(jī)都能實(shí)時(shí)對(duì)環(huán)境周圍的溫度采集,并且將所采集到的數(shù)據(jù)發(fā)送給主機(jī);而主機(jī)可以對(duì)接收到的每個(gè)從機(jī)所發(fā)送的信息進(jìn)行相應(yīng)的處理,并且向所需要控制的從機(jī)發(fā)送相應(yīng)的命令。編號(hào): 畢業(yè)設(shè)計(jì)說(shuō)明書(shū)題 目: 基于 RS485 總線的遠(yuǎn)程 溫度監(jiān)測(cè)系統(tǒng) 題目類型: 理論研究 實(shí)驗(yàn)研究 √ 工程設(shè)計(jì) 工程技術(shù)研究 軟件開(kāi)發(fā)2022 年 6 月 10 日 第 I 頁(yè) 共 Ⅱ 頁(yè)摘 要控制領(lǐng)域中的分布式監(jiān)控系統(tǒng)具有節(jié)點(diǎn)多、傳輸距離遠(yuǎn)以及現(xiàn)場(chǎng)工作條件惡劣等特點(diǎn),因此需要一種能夠支持多節(jié)點(diǎn)、遠(yuǎn)距離通信以及傳輸信號(hào)安全可靠的總線構(gòu)成網(wǎng)絡(luò)。本文給出的一種基于 RS485 總線的遠(yuǎn)程監(jiān)測(cè)實(shí)時(shí)溫度的方法,具體介紹了RS485 總線的通信原理、串行通信原理、監(jiān)控系統(tǒng)的組成和功能電路模塊,并且著重介紹了 RS485 總線的特點(diǎn)和通信協(xié)議的設(shè)計(jì),電路連接和通信軟件的設(shè)計(jì)方法。本系統(tǒng)應(yīng)用 STC89C52 單片機(jī)完成數(shù)據(jù)的采集、處理、對(duì)所采集到的溫度進(jìn)行處理和對(duì)數(shù)據(jù)的傳輸進(jìn)行處理,通過(guò)矩陣鍵盤輸入命令,并用 LCD12864 液晶屏顯示實(shí)時(shí)狀態(tài)、設(shè)定信息和所采集到的溫度。通過(guò)硬件和軟件的聯(lián)合調(diào)試證明,系統(tǒng)能實(shí)現(xiàn)實(shí)時(shí)溫度采集,并對(duì)溫度超出范圍時(shí)進(jìn)行了處理,由于使用的是 DS18B20 數(shù)字溫度傳感器進(jìn)行溫度采集,使所采集到的溫度的精確度也比較好。關(guān)鍵詞:?jiǎn)纹瑱C(jī);數(shù)字溫度傳感器 DS18B20;液晶顯示;RS485 總線;串行通信 第 II 頁(yè) 共 Ⅱ 頁(yè)AbstractControl the field of distributed control system with multiple nodes, transmission distance and onsite working conditions and other characteristics,Therefore,it needs a bus which with multinode support, remote munications, and signal transmission of safe and reliable to form work. This paper presented a method which based on RS485 bus to remote monitoring of the realtime temperature, detailed description of the RS485 bus munication theory, serial munication theory, control system ponents and functions of circuit module., and emphatically introduced the characteristics of the RS485 bus and the design of munication protocols, circuit connection and munication software design. On this basis designed a plete set of remote temperature monitoring system, each slave can realtime capture the temperature which around of the environmental , and the data collected will be sent to the host。 Digital Temperature Sensors DS18B20。 RS485 bus。單片機(jī)以其體積小、面向控制、高性價(jià)比等優(yōu)點(diǎn),在工業(yè)領(lǐng)域中扮演著重要角色。在測(cè)試領(lǐng)域,想要構(gòu)建一個(gè)較大規(guī)模的測(cè)試系統(tǒng),都不可避免地采用包括 PC、單片機(jī)和其他測(cè)試設(shè)備在內(nèi)的多機(jī)系統(tǒng)。并行通信只適用于近距離的通信,而串行通信適用于遠(yuǎn)距離的通信。MCS51 系列單片機(jī)的串行口工作模式 2 和模式 3 可實(shí)現(xiàn)多機(jī)通信。在這樣的分布式系統(tǒng)中,可以使用 RS232 總線連接 PC 和單片機(jī),但由于 RS232 總線標(biāo)準(zhǔn)存在傳輸速率慢、傳輸距離短的缺點(diǎn),很多時(shí)候無(wú)法滿足工業(yè)應(yīng)用中多機(jī)系統(tǒng)的通信要求,因此實(shí)際應(yīng)用中經(jīng)常使用的是 RS485 總線標(biāo)準(zhǔn)。同時(shí),最大傳輸速率和最大傳輸距離也大大提高。在多機(jī)通信中,最重要的是保證通信有條不紊的進(jìn)行,因此不僅需要完整的電路設(shè)計(jì),還需要有嚴(yán)格的通信協(xié)議和完善的通信軟件。畢業(yè)設(shè)計(jì)的目的是了解基本電路設(shè)計(jì)的流程,豐富自己的知識(shí)和理論,鞏固所學(xué)的知識(shí),提高自己的動(dòng)手能力和實(shí)驗(yàn)?zāi)芰?,從而具備一定的設(shè)計(jì)能力。理解單片機(jī)的接口技術(shù),中斷技術(shù),存儲(chǔ)方式,時(shí)鐘方式和控制方式,這樣才能更好的利用單片機(jī)來(lái)做有效的設(shè)計(jì)。主機(jī)部分根據(jù)系統(tǒng)的要求,主機(jī)部分需要完成的功能:是讀取并顯示從機(jī)采集回來(lái)的實(shí)時(shí)數(shù)據(jù)信息,并且對(duì)從機(jī)的外設(shè)進(jìn)行控制。系統(tǒng)框圖如下圖 所示: 圖 主控機(jī)系統(tǒng)框圖從機(jī)部分從機(jī)部分負(fù)責(zé)采集相關(guān)信息,等待主機(jī)的控制命令,并可以根據(jù)實(shí)際需要更改從機(jī)地址。以 52 單片機(jī)為核心,溫度傳感器采用 DS18B20。方案(一): 以 ARM 處理器為控制核心,優(yōu)點(diǎn)是系統(tǒng)外設(shè)豐富,可以節(jié)省大量的外圍設(shè)備及布線面積。方案(二): 以 PC 機(jī)為控制核心,由上位機(jī)來(lái)統(tǒng)一控制信息的采集,優(yōu)點(diǎn)是可以實(shí)現(xiàn)豐富的控制功能。方案(三): 以 52 系列單片機(jī)為控制核心,優(yōu)點(diǎn)是系統(tǒng)結(jié)構(gòu)簡(jiǎn)單,利于各部分功能,且成本較低、體積較小,方便安裝等。 從機(jī)部分方案論證從機(jī)部分需要完成各種信息的采集以及簡(jiǎn)單的對(duì)采集回來(lái)的信息進(jìn)行處理,根據(jù)這些要求,設(shè)計(jì)了以下幾個(gè)方案。但熱敏電阻的可靠性差、測(cè)量溫度準(zhǔn)確率低,而且必須經(jīng)過(guò)專門的接口電路轉(zhuǎn)換成數(shù)字信號(hào)后才能由單片機(jī)進(jìn)行處理。方案(二):用 DS18B20 溫度傳感器來(lái)采集溫度,DS18B20 作為一種數(shù)字化溫度傳感器,DS18B20 測(cè)溫時(shí)無(wú)需任何外部元件,可直接輸出 9~12 位(含符號(hào)位)的被測(cè)溫度值,測(cè)溫范圍為55~ +125℃;在1O~+85℃ 范圍內(nèi)測(cè)量精度為177。綜合以上兩個(gè)從機(jī)方案,最終選擇以 DS18B20 數(shù)字溫度傳感器進(jìn)行溫度的采集。 第 4 頁(yè) 共 58 頁(yè)方案(一):采用 RS232 標(biāo)準(zhǔn),優(yōu)點(diǎn)實(shí)現(xiàn)簡(jiǎn)單,模塊設(shè)計(jì)相當(dāng)成熟,且成本也較低。缺點(diǎn)是:接口的信號(hào)電平值較高,易損壞接口電路的芯片,又因?yàn)榕c TTL 電平不兼容故需使用電平轉(zhuǎn)換電路方能與 TTL 電路連接;傳輸速率較低,在異步傳輸時(shí),波特率為 20Kbps。方案(二):采用 RS485 標(biāo)準(zhǔn),它采用平衡發(fā)送和差分接收方式實(shí)現(xiàn)通信:發(fā)送端將串行口的 TTL 電平信號(hào)轉(zhuǎn)換成差分信號(hào) A、B 兩路輸出,經(jīng)過(guò)線纜傳輸之后在接收端將差分信號(hào)還原成 TTL 電平信號(hào)。故傳輸信號(hào)在千米之外都是可以恢復(fù),而且 RS485 允許最大的從機(jī)數(shù)量達(dá)到 128 臺(tái),具強(qiáng)大的擴(kuò)展能力。 第 5 頁(yè) 共 58 頁(yè)3 系統(tǒng)硬件電路設(shè)計(jì)本系統(tǒng)采用單片機(jī)為核心設(shè)計(jì)電路,使用軟硬件結(jié)合的方式。其中主控機(jī)由供電電路、單片機(jī)應(yīng)用電路、鍵盤控制電路、液晶顯示電路、輸入接口電路和報(bào)警電路等組成。 主控機(jī)電路設(shè)計(jì)該主控機(jī)主要是使用單片機(jī)進(jìn)行控制,通過(guò)液晶顯示屏對(duì)相關(guān)的數(shù)據(jù)進(jìn)行顯示。主控機(jī)的具體電路原理圖見(jiàn)附錄 A。它即協(xié)調(diào)整機(jī)工作,又是數(shù)據(jù)處理器,是軟硬件系統(tǒng)連接的橋梁。按鍵的信號(hào)控制單片機(jī)的相應(yīng)端口,再由各判斷語(yǔ)句選擇執(zhí)行的功能。本系統(tǒng)中對(duì)其外圍電路的接口的設(shè)計(jì)如圖 所示。其中 10K 的電阻用于做上拉電阻,增強(qiáng)單片機(jī)的驅(qū)動(dòng)能力,這個(gè)電阻值可以變化,但是不能太小,太小的話單片機(jī)承受不了,太大會(huì)減弱驅(qū)動(dòng)能力;P1 口用來(lái)連接外部按鍵,主要是構(gòu)成一個(gè) 4X4 的矩陣鍵盤,其中 是行控制, 是列控制。 為串口發(fā)送與接收端口, 為地址輸入驅(qū)動(dòng)的控制端口, 為接收器輸出使能端口, 為驅(qū)動(dòng)器輸出使能端口。該器件采用 ATMEL 搞密度非易失存儲(chǔ)器制造技術(shù)制造,與工業(yè)標(biāo)準(zhǔn)的MCS51 指令集和輸出管腳相兼容。ALE/PROG(Pin30):地址鎖存允許信號(hào)PSEN(Pin29):外部存儲(chǔ)器讀選通信號(hào)EA/VPP(Pin31):程序存儲(chǔ)器的內(nèi)外部選通,接低電平從外部程序存儲(chǔ)器讀指令,圖 STC89C52 引腳圖 第 7 頁(yè) 共 58 頁(yè)如果接高電平則從內(nèi)部程序存儲(chǔ)器讀指令。PO 口(Pin39~Pin32):8 位雙向 I/O 口線,名稱為 ~P1 口(Pin1~Pin8):8 位準(zhǔn)雙向 I/O 口線,名稱為 ~ P2 口(Pin21~Pin28):8 位準(zhǔn)雙向 I/O 口線,名稱為 ~ P3 口(Pin10~Pin17):8 位準(zhǔn)雙向 I/O 口線,名稱為 ~STC89C52 主要功能如表 所示。本系統(tǒng)采用的是HJ12864M1 液晶屏來(lái)顯示所采集到的實(shí)時(shí)溫度信息和按鍵處理時(shí)的具體操作的顯示。在本系統(tǒng)中液晶每屏可以顯示 4 行 8 列共 32 個(gè) 16x16 點(diǎn)陣的漢字,每個(gè)顯示 RAM 可顯示 1 個(gè)中文字符或 2 個(gè) 16x8 點(diǎn)陣全高 ASCII 碼字符,即每一屏最多可實(shí)現(xiàn) 32 個(gè)中文字符或 64 個(gè) ASCII 碼字符的顯示。市場(chǎng)上銷售的 LCD,其背面含有驅(qū)動(dòng)和控制電路,有專門的 IC 來(lái)完成 LCD 的動(dòng)作控制,在設(shè)計(jì) LCD 的接口電路中,只要送入適當(dāng)?shù)拿? 第 8 頁(yè) 共 58 頁(yè)碼和要顯示的數(shù)據(jù),LCD 便會(huì)將其字符顯示出來(lái),在過(guò)程控制上非常方便。帶中文字庫(kù)的 12864 是一種具有 4位/8 位并行、2 線或 3 線串行多種接口方式,內(nèi)部含有國(guó)標(biāo)一級(jí)、二級(jí)簡(jiǎn)體中文字庫(kù)的點(diǎn)陣圖形液晶顯示模塊;其顯示分辨率為 12864, 內(nèi)置 8192 個(gè) 16*16 點(diǎn)漢字,和128 個(gè) 16*8 點(diǎn) ASCII 、方便的操作指令,可構(gòu)成全中文人機(jī)交互圖形界面。由該模塊構(gòu)成的液晶顯示方案與同類型的圖形點(diǎn)陣液晶顯示模塊相比,不論硬件電路結(jié)構(gòu)或顯示程序都要簡(jiǎn)潔得多,且該模塊的價(jià)格也略低于相同點(diǎn)陣的圖形液晶模塊。12864的主要技術(shù)參數(shù)和性能::VDD:+5V:128(列)X64(行)點(diǎn)。 ROM 總共提供8192個(gè)漢字(16X16 點(diǎn)陣)。RS,R/W 的配合選擇決定控制界面的 4 種模式如下表 :表 RS,R/W 的配合控制界面的模式RS R/W 功能說(shuō)明L L MPU 寫指令到指令暫存器(IR)L H 讀出忙標(biāo)志(BF)及地址計(jì)數(shù)器(AC)的狀態(tài)H L MPU 寫入數(shù)據(jù)到數(shù)據(jù)暫存器(DR)H H MPU 從數(shù)據(jù)暫存器(DR)中讀出數(shù)據(jù)H H MPU 從數(shù)據(jù)暫存器(DR)中讀出數(shù)據(jù)模塊的外部接口:外部接口信號(hào)如下表 所示,(串行接口 PCB 上的 PS 鏈接到 S 端)。5 R/W H/L R/W=“H”,E=“H”,數(shù)據(jù)被督導(dǎo)DB7~DB0R/W=“l(fā)”,E=“H→L”,DB7~DB0 的數(shù)據(jù)被寫到 IR 或DR6 E H/L 使能信號(hào)7 DB0 H/L 數(shù)據(jù)線8 DB1 H/L 數(shù)據(jù)線9 DB2 H/L 數(shù)據(jù)線10 DB3 H/L 數(shù)據(jù)線11 DB4 H/L 數(shù)據(jù)線12 DB5 H/L 數(shù)據(jù)線13 DB6 H/L 數(shù)據(jù)線14 DB7 H/L 數(shù)據(jù)線15 PSB 串并口選擇16 NC 空腳17 RST 復(fù)位腳(低電平有效)18 VOUT 倍壓輸出腳19 LEDA 背光電源正極(5V)20 LEDK 背光電源負(fù)極(0V) 報(bào)警電路設(shè)計(jì) 該部分主要是對(duì)所采集到的溫度指標(biāo)來(lái)做出相應(yīng)的回應(yīng),主要是通過(guò)中斷來(lái)完成。設(shè)置為高電平時(shí)驅(qū)動(dòng)蜂鳴器,即當(dāng) 為高電平時(shí),三極管(9013)工作,此時(shí)三極管的集電極為低電平,這樣就驅(qū)動(dòng)了蜂鳴器。具體的電路原理圖如下圖 所示: 第 11 頁(yè) 共 58 頁(yè)圖 報(bào)警電路原理圖 鍵盤控制電路設(shè)計(jì)鍵盤是一組按鍵的集合,它是最常用的單片機(jī)輸入設(shè)備。鍵盤上閉合鍵的識(shí)別是由專用硬件實(shí)現(xiàn)的,稱為編碼鍵盤,靠軟件實(shí)現(xiàn)的稱為非編碼鍵盤。矩陣式鍵盤,也即通常所說(shuō)的行列式鍵盤,由行線和列線組成,按鍵位于行、列的交叉點(diǎn)上,行、列分別連接到按鍵開(kāi)關(guān)的兩端,行線通過(guò)上拉電阻接到高電平。如果列線電平低,則行線電平為低;如果列線電平高,則行線電平也為高。由于矩陣鍵盤中行、列線是多鍵共用的,各按鍵均影響該鍵所在行和列的電平,所以必須將行列線信號(hào)配合起來(lái)作適當(dāng)?shù)靥幚?,才能確定閉合鍵所在的位置。本系統(tǒng)采用的是 4x4 矩陣式鍵盤,具體原理圖如圖 所示。如果采用每個(gè)按鍵接一根控制線,那么要 16 根控制線,這樣的設(shè)計(jì)就浪費(fèi)了單片機(jī)的很多 I/O
點(diǎn)擊復(fù)制文檔內(nèi)容
公司管理相關(guān)推薦
文庫(kù)吧 www.dybbs8.com
備案圖鄂ICP備17016276號(hào)-1